Overview
Discover the best of Vietnam on 11-day journey, beginning in Hanoi with its rich history, vibrant Old Quarter, and famous street food. Continue to Sapa to admire breathtaking mountain landscapes, trek through Muong Hoa Valley, and experience the unique cultures of the Black H’mong, Giay, and Red Dao ethnic communities. Cruise among the spectacular limestone islands of Ha Long Bay before flying to Hoi An to explore its charming Ancient Town, enjoy local farming experiences, and sample delicious regional cuisine. Travel onward to Ho Chi Minh City and venture into the Mekong Delta to experience authentic riverside life, traditional handicrafts, lush orchards, and peaceful canals. Ending your tour at Ho Chi Minh City, leaving you with unforgettable memories of Vietnam’s diverse landscapes, culture, and hospitality.

Take a full day tour to explore Ha Noi’s illustrious history. In the morning, visit the imposing marble edifice housing the Ho Chi Minh mausoleum (CLOSED ON MONDAYS & FRIDAYS) before moving onto his wooden stilt house and the One Pillar Pagoda. You will then explore the first university of Vietnam, the Temple of Literature, which is imbued with the profound philosophies of Confucianism. In the afternoon, visit the Hoan Kiem Lake, the Ngoc Son Temple and an ancient Vietnamese “long house”. A one-hour cyclo tour of Ha Noi’s Old Quarter allows you to catch a glimpse of ancient Ha Noi and learn about traditional Vietnamese architecture.

In the morning, visit Cam Thanh Coconut Village and enjoy a fun basket boat ride through the lush water coconut forest. Continue to Tra Que Vegetable Village, where you will experience local farming life, watch a cooking demonstration, savor a traditional lunch and relax with a herbal foot massage.
In the afternoon, take a guided walking tour of Hoi An Ancient Town. Visit an ancient merchant house, the historic Phuc Kien Assembly Hall, and the iconic Japanese Covered Bridge, along with the lively riverside market.
In the early evening, embark on a Hoi An street food tour to savor local specialties such as Banh Mi, Com Ga, Cao Lau, Banh Xeo and Mi Quang, offering a memorable taste of the town’s rich culinary heritage.

Depart for Vinh Long, the heart of Mekong delta. Cruise along the Mekong River and discover the authentic daily life of the delta. Visit Vinh Long Market to see a wide variety of local products and fresh seafood, then stop at traditional brick kilns and local workshops producing rice paper, coconut candy, and puffed rice. Continue to a local orchard and the traditional house of Ut Trinh family to enjoy tropical fruits and experience local hospitality. Lunch is served on board while cruising through peaceful Red Kingdom & canals lined with hundreds of brick kilns. The journey ends with a relaxing walk or bike ride through quiet villages before returning to Vinh Long City for your late afternoon transfer back to Ho Chi Minh city.
